Hello folks..,

i am trying to run sample phoenix spark application, while i am trying to
run i am getting following exception:

Exception in thread "main" java.lang.NoClassDefFoundError:

Here is my sample code:

package com.inndata.spark.sparkphoenix;

import org.apache.spark.SparkConf;

import org.apache.spark.SparkContext;

import org.apache.spark.api.java.JavaSparkContext;

import org.apache.spark.sql.DataFrame;

import org.apache.spark.sql.SQLContext;

import com.google.common.collect.ImmutableMap;

import java.io.Serializable;




public class SparkConnection implements Serializable {

    public static void main(String args[]) {

        SparkConf sparkConf = new SparkConf();



        JavaSparkContext sc = new JavaSparkContext(sparkConf);

        SQLContext sqlContext = new org.apache.spark.sql.SQLContext(sc);

        /*DataFrame df = sqlContext.read()


                .option("table", "TABLE1")

                .option("zkUrl", "localhost:2181")



        DataFrame fromPhx = sqlContext.read().format("jdbc")

.options(ImmutableMap.of("driver", "org.apache.phoenix.jdbc.PhoenixDriver",

"jdbc:phoenix:ZK_QUORUM:2181:/hbase-secure", "dbtable", "TABLE1"))





I have included phoenix-spark jar to the spark library and as well as
spark-submit command. and i also added *spark.executor.extraClassPath
and **spark.driver.extraClassPath
in spark-env.sh*

Reply via email to